Minutes — Management Meeting, Vexlor Industries

Attendees agreed to a write-down of aging stock at the Draymoor warehouse, chiefly the Corvex-3 fittings line. Finance confirmed the adjustment will post this quarter. Marta Delven will brief auditors; operations will clear shelf space by month-end. For the incoming director: disposal options are still open. The confidential note on forward plans follows below.

internal memo for kajef-bagaf: Silionax Freight is in early talks to buy Silathax Freight for about $30.4 million. The Aldael launch date is January 3, and nothing goes to the press before then.

Minutes — Management Meeting on Supplier Contract Renewal

Attendees: Chair H. Dareth, Directors L. Quill and S. Avenor. The committee reviewed the renewal terms proposed by Felmark Components, noting a 4% uplift against a three-year commitment. Quality metrics were judged satisfactory; delivery variance remains a concern. The board is asked to weigh the strategic consideration recorded immediately below before any vote is taken.

management briefing: Only 7 of the 120 pilot accounts renewed Ralael, so a churn review is set for January 1.

Quarterly Planning Note — Branch Managers

This quarter's planning centres on the consolidated budget request submitted to Ferrowind Group's finance committee. We are asking for increased allocations for branch refurbishments in Astleford and Dunmoor, plus a modest uplift for staff training. Branches should finalise local cost estimates by the 15th so the figures can be reconciled before the committee sits. No capital purchases should be committed until approval lands. The rationale behind the request is summarised in the note below.

internal memo for tagef-hadup: Gross margin on Ulaath came in at 15 percent against a plan of 5 percent. Only 7 of the 120 pilot accounts renewed Ulaath, so a churn review is set for October 15.